
CMS F-tag
F882: Infection control
An infection preventionist must be designated. Cited 863 times at 805 nursing homes in the last three inspection cycles.

How serious it usually is
- Immediate jeopardyL0.7%6
- Actual harmG0.1%1
- No actual harmD · E · F95.2%822
- Minimal harmB · C3.9%34
1% of F882 citations involved actual harm or immediate jeopardy. Nationally, about 5% of all citations do.

What to ask a facility about a F882 citation
- What exactly did the surveyor find, and on what date? The report card shows the date and the severity letter.
- What was the plan of correction, and was it accepted by the state on the first submission?
- Has the same tag been cited in more than one cycle? Repeat citations matter more than a single one.
- If the letter was G or higher: what happened to the resident, and what changed in staffing or process?
